Style and Character

A hanging mixture of Edwardian and Art Deco, the Savoy has been round in view that 1889 (the Strand a part of the resort opened in 1904). From the distinct chrome steel Savoy signal and Lalique fountain to the marbled Edwardian the front hall, the resort is all approximately creating a statement. And make one it does, from the mythical American Bar and the gold-fronted lifts (are seeking out the Red Lift, or “Ascending Room”, which dates from whilst the resort opened) to the majestic sweep right all the way down to Kaspar’s eating place and the theatrical Beaufort Bar. A £220million, 3-12 months recuperation finished in 2010 ensured not anything became misplaced from the unique impact.

Food and Drink

The Savoy has 3 as an alternative one-of-a-kind important restaurants, headed via way of means of the Gordon Ramsay franchised Savoy Grill with Art Deco fashion and Hollywood/Mad Men glamour. Dishes provide ingenious twists at the traditional. Down the forecourt, there’s Simpsons withinside the Strand, relationship lower back to 1828, with its grand wood-panelled partitions and chandeliers. It’s famed for its carving trolley, however the red meat Wellington is exceptional. Back withinside the resort, the seafood eating place, Kaspar’s, has a glamorous Art Deco placing with a hanging centrepiece bar; dishes encompass Isle of Harris lobster.

Breakfast – flawlessly provided and with Chinese, Japanese and Middle Eastern options – is served in Kaspar's, whilst the adjoining Thames Foyer is the venue for the Savoy's tip-pinnacle afternoon tea; the Foyer additionally serves dinner in the course of its Live on the Savoy tune evenings. With a resident pianist and innovative cocktails (from the “Savoy Songbook” – beverages stimulated via way of means of conventional songs), the brash American Bar – the oldest cocktail bar in London – keeps its go-to popularity despite the fact that it is able to be a bit over-popular; a higher choice for a late-night time snifter is the seductively theatrical, black and gold Beaufort Bar.
